Winston-Salem scored six runs in the seventh inning to come back and beat Kinston 8-5 on Wednesday afternoon at BB&T Ballpark. The Dash turned a 3-2 deficit into a five-run lead, capped by Drew Garcia's three-run home run that clinched the series victory.

Kinston buried the Dash with an avalanche of late runs and ended its long losing streak in the Twin City with an 8-1 win on Tuesday night at BB&T Ballpark. The Indians scored seven runs in the last three innings to guarantee their first win in Winston-Salem since May of 2009, ending a streak of 17 consecutive losses.
